Throughout his career, Mark Johnson has provided forward-thinking legal counsel and regulatory and legislative advice to advance the interests of his clients, which include some of the nation’s largest energy companies. Focusing on the challenges and opportunities that competitive markets and technological disruption present, Mark has established himself as an energy industry leader in Illinois and beyond.
In 2017 he was recognized by the Financial Times in the North America Innovative Lawyers report for his involvement in the drafting and passage of Illinois’ comprehensive Future Energy Jobs Act.
Mark’s leading-edge energy counseling and litigation-related experience covers a diverse set of issues critical to the successful implementation of his clients’ regulatory strategies and objectives. Among these key issues, Mark advises on traditional and performance-based formula ratemaking, Smart Grid, energy efficiency, renewable energy, distributed generation and net metering, clean coal, energy procurement, utility restructuring and competitive market development, municipal aggregation, and financing.
Mark’s experience includes representing clients before public utilities commissions and courts, as well as preparing, implementing, and interpreting legislation related to these issues. In addition to his energy practice, Mark has substantial experience in the areas of white-collar crime and antitrust litigation and counseling.
